Well... yes, the change I proposed makes keyboard layout selection
work, based on LTS.CONF. This only affect the behaviour of "xkb", and
only in X server.

Unfortunately, I didn't looked deep enough to see how to select a
keyboard layout for use in text mode, based only in the LTS.CONF file.

If it helps, once the user gets to the "shell console", he/she can use
the command

loadkeys /usr/share/kbd/keymaps/i386/qwerty/es.map.gz
(or whathever is the path/filename to the spanish mapfile)
